Transaction 622541094e0d317bdf0c2485e26f73920ec359c379d4d1c81d09bc33803e5ca9
1 Input
1 Output
-
622541094e0d317bdf0c2485e26f73920ec359c379d4d1c81d09bc33803e5ca9:0
- value
- 95499
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 643f68d0339dde955a0a2164b745b45a97a9d04b OP_EQUAL
- address
- 3Aq5TVS2eKEeQdeXCbnvjiVNKJx757nsTm